Sound understanding of testing methodologies including behaviour-driven testing, unit testing and
data-driven testing.
Ability to take an automation-first approach to quality engineering.
Experience developing testing frameworks for data sciences
Experience with C# testing frameworks
Experience with the API testing using RestSharp
Behaviour-driven testing of executable specifications e.g. using Gherkin.
Sufficient SQL expertise to develop effective backend database tests.
Good understanding of DevOps principals.
Experience working in a truly agile style.
Experience in working with version control tools like git.
Experience with both cloud and on-premises solutions.
Commercial savvy necessary to ensure work is prioritised and targeted appropriately.
Good Team Player
Excellent Communication skills.
Desirable :
o Experience developing testing frameworks for web applications using tools such as
Playwright.
o Experience building tests into Azure DevOps pipelines.
o Exposure to Docker / Familiarity of containerization would be advantageous.
o Experience performance and volume testing APIs using tools like Gatling (or similar).
o Particular understanding of the Azure cloud.
Sdet • India, KA, India